What potential economic profits will high-quality machinery bring you after using it?

Before purchasing a food production line, food manufacturers often consider two issues: price and quality. Every customer wants to buy a low-priced, high-quality machine, but the quality of the equipment is often proportional to the price. 1. Production efficiency and capacity improvement

 

  • High output and stability

High-quality machinery uses advanced technology and high-quality materials, can operate continuously at high speed with low failure rate, reduce downtime, and the average daily capacity is 30%-50% higher than that of low-priced machinery.

  • Loss of utilization rate

The mean time between failures (MTBF) of cheap equipment is only 5,000 hours (high-quality equipment can reach 30,000+ hours), and unexpected downtime leads to a loss of production capacity of 23%-45%.

 


 

2.Cost savings and long-term economic efficiency

 

  • Energy consumption optimization

High-end machinery reduces unit energy consumption through precision design and energy-saving technology (such as high-efficiency motors and heat recovery systems), saving 20%-30% of electricity costs in the long term.

 

  • Improved utilization of raw materials

Precise temperature control and pressure systems reduce the scrap rate during the puffing process (such as from 5% to 1%), directly saving raw material costs.

 

  • Reduced maintenance costs

High-quality components have a long life (such as wear-resistant screw design), low maintenance frequency, and the replacement cycle of accessories is extended by 2-3 times, saving more than 40% of comprehensive maintenance costs.


 

3.Product quality and market competitiveness

 

  • Product guarantee

High mechanical precision (such as ±0.5℃ temperature control and uniform extrusion technology) ensures the consistency of color, taste and density of puffed food, reducing customer complaints.

4.Long-term investment returns and risk control

 

  • Extended equipment life

High-quality materials (such as food-grade stainless steel, wear-resistant coatings) and strict quality control make the equipment life reach 10-15 years, which is much higher than the 3-5 years of low-priced machinery.

 

  • Enhanced risk resistance

Low failure rate reduces the loss of sudden downtime, which is especially suitable for dealing with the peak of orders during the peak season and avoiding the risk of default caused by equipment problems.

6.Summary: Customer value formula

 

Although the initial investment of high-quality machinery is higher, the long-term comprehensive cost (energy consumption + maintenance + waste) may be lower than that of low-priced equipment. Calculated in a 5-year cycle:

Total cost = initial cost + (energy consumption × 5) + (maintenance × 5) + (waste loss × 5)

High-end equipment can often achieve a better return on investment (ROI) through optimization of various links.
